1996BLKBauer Posted April 16, 2013 Author Report Share Posted April 16, 2013 Time to Solder those connections! Yes I know the wire I got is not the greatest, but it was cheap, and very easy to get... My Trusty $15 Soldering station! Don't forget to tin! Finished product! Time to install, I took the carpet off so that the rope caulk would seal tot he wood, not the carpet. The Rope Caulk I used, apparently Home Depot no long carry's it.... Nice and clean looking, no excess went over the sides, once tightened down. which I guess I forgot to take pictures of. but you get the idea.... I was a bit fearful to solder on the terminals, but it turned out great. Rope caulk under, the rubber seal I feel should be good against the wood, but I didn't trust it against the basket, it fit pretty loosely. Install time! bought 16 new screws to mount them in, they bit real good, and it is tight to the box. Repeat on the other woofer. I found a picture of the back, although it is not so good.
